WebNov 16, 2015 · If you want some math, take a look at the thin lens equation, and apply it to the objective lens. f = focal length of the lens. o = distance from lens to object. i = … can i open a bank account with no moneyWebLastly, there is a dimension typically listed for objectives to allow the user to consistently know what length it is: the parfocal distance (PD). The parfocal distance is the distance from the flange of the objective to the object under inspection. That is an absolute … five equal forces of 10n each are appliedWebWorking distance is the distance between the front of the microscope objective lens and the surface of the specimen or slide coverslip at the point where the specimen is completely in focus. As a general rule working distance decreases and total magnification increases due to the higher numerical apertures associated with high power objectives. can i open a barclays bank account in store
